CVC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2015 in Review

354 of the 3,752 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in CABLEVISION SYS CP NY GRP CL-A (CVC) for Q1 2015, worth a combined $4.64B — down 35% from $7.2B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 36 funds closed out of CVC and 34 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 120 trimmed existing stakes and 150 added.

The largest buyer was Bank of New York Mellon, adding an estimated $71.8M. The largest seller was Paulson & Co, cutting an estimated $102M.
